The Summer I Turned Pretty lipsticks

The lip balm in question is available in three shades: Radiant Rose, which is a shimmery fuchsia; Dewy Daisy, a coral, golden hour-eqsue shade; and Lily Luster, which offers a shimmery mauve hue to your lips.

Each balm will set you $25, or you can buy the set—which also comes with a blue TSITP makeup bag—for $49.

While these lip balms are, of course, ideal for die-hard fans to demonstrate their love of the show, they’re also perfect for lovers of minimal, ‘lived-in’ makeup, as they’re balms first that hydrate your lips while also offering a sheer, buildable tint. 

Formula-wise, they feature sugar (used for its long-lasting hydrating effect) along with cranberry seed and grapeseed oil, to leave your lips soft and smooth. Like Glossier’s Balm Dot Coms, the ingredient list also includes vitamin E, to protect your lips’ moisture barrier. 

So, not only will they leave your lips with a gentle flush of color and shimmer, but also super hydrated and protected, which is perfect for beach days or just keeping in your handbag for whenever you need a refresh—you know, in case you bump into a potential love interest…
